Bcc Fe的128超晶胞中一个W原子置换Fe原子后系统的总能量没有升高反而降低 已有1人参与
|
|
|
想计算原子W在bcc Fe(128个原子) 中的溶解能,算出来一个W原子替代一个Fe原子后,系统的总能量 E(Fe127W1)=-1059.300 eV, 比完美的Fe128原子超晶胞能量还小 E(Fe128)=-1054.498eV, 理论上说置换一个原子后系统的总能不是应该升高吗?算了好几次都是这个结果,找不到原因 ~~~~(>_<~~~~ 请给位大牛们帮我找一下原因吧 这是我计算是的文件: INCAR: System = Fe_127W ISTART = 0 ICHARG = 2 ENCUT = 400 PREC = Normal EDIFF = 1E-4 EDIFFG = -0.01 ISMEAR = 1 SIGMA = 0.2 ISPIN = 2 NSW = 100 ISIF = 2 IBRION = 2 POSCAR: Fe127W1 atoms: 1.0
